About VMC:

Veterans Multi-Service Center (VMC) is a non-profit organization providing comprehensive resources to veterans in need across the Philadelphia tri-state area. Our mission is to provide services, programs, opportunity and advancement to U.S. military veterans and their families. Position Summary:

The HR Coordinator will play a key role in supporting the daily functions of the Human Resources Department. This role requires a detail-oriented individual with a strong understanding of HR practices, compliance and a passion for supporting a team dedicated to serving veterans. The coordinator will be involved in recruitment, onboarding, employee relations, benefits administration and maintaining compliance with employment laws and organizational policies.

Responsibilities:

  • Manage recruitment and onboarding processes, including sourcing, interviewing, background checks and new employee orientation. 
  • Administer employee benefits, leave and compensation programs. 
  • Maintain employee records and ensure HR compliance with all applicable laws and regulations. 
  • Support employee relations, performance management and training initiatives. 
  • Develop and implement HR policies and procedures. 

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s degree in human resources, business administration or a related field. 
  • 2+ years of HR experience, preferably in a non-profit or social services environment.
  • Strong knowledge of HR principles, practices and employment laws. 
  • Excellent organizational, time-management, communication and people skills. 
  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and HRIS systems, specifically ADP Workforce Now. 
  • SHRM-CP or other HR certification is a plus. 
  • Valid driver's license with a good driving record and automobile insurance. 
  • A passion for serving the veteran community.
